Adtran boosts DCI capabilities with dynamic AI Network Cloud solution

Share

Adtran today announced its new AI Network Cloud (AINC)-interconnect solution, a next-generation fiber networking platform designed to support hyperscalers, federal agencies, SLED organizations and enterprises as they scale AI services. Integrating with Dell’s AI Factory, the technology dynamically adjusts optical networking capacity to meet real-time AI workloads, enabling seamless, high-speed connectivity from data center to data center and from core to edge. By supporting tokenized, sovereign AI networks and dynamic compute allocation, the solution empowers organizations to scale AI initiatives with greater autonomy, control and cost-efficiency.

Adtran’s AINC-interconnect solution optimizes optical data transmission in real-time based on AI-driven traffic, utilizing its FSP 3000 platform to ensure ultra-low latency and high bandwidth. It boosts performance up to 50x, increases GPU efficiencies by up to 20% and cuts transport costs by up to 50%. Integrated with Dell’s AI Factory, a comprehensive suite for managing advanced AI workloads, the solution leverages Dell’s cloud infrastructure expertise, enhancing scalability and security. Support for Secured Token Wave Fiber enables programmable, policy-based service delivery and trusted AI ecosystems across public and private domains. Adtran offers tailored upgrade options for both new and existing customers, including Fast-TRX for core deployments and Fast Ramp-TRX for edge acceleration, ensuring seamless integration and rapid deployment across various infrastructures.

About Adtran
ADTRAN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: ADTN and FSE: QH9) is the parent company of Adtran, Inc., a leading global provider of open, disaggregated networking and communications solutions that enable voice, data, video and internet communications across any network infrastructure. From the cloud edge to the subscriber edge, Adtran empowers communications service providers around the world to manage and scale services that connect people, places and things. Adtran solutions are used by service providers, private enterprises, government organizations and millions of individual users worldwide.
